So, I feel it's been long enough that a large, silly RP has been in here.

The Premise:
In the far future, after the a devastating apocalypse has swept the world, humanity is trying it's best to rebuild. Things are slow going, as there are still plenty of people that want to continue with their lawless ways despite the resurgence of civilization and technology. Just as rampant as the crime, is the problem of the very few surviving women in the world. So few survived, and even so the birthrates are low enough not to be able to replenish what civilized populations there are. Between the crime and the hopelessness, the people need a distraction.

The Arena is that distraction. It started in New Philadelphia, and has since started growing in other cities as well. The lawbreakers, the raiders, the degenerates, when they get caught they go to the Arena. There, they fight. They fight not to survive, but to regain their manhood. Those that lose are integrated back into society as the sorely needed women society needs. The winners regain their manhood and become celebrities, going on to lead lavish lives due to their popularity. One or two of these winners made the mistake of breaking the law a second time, and now instead of making deodorant commercials, they endorse feminine hygiene products.

These televised events are the number one program on the airwaves. Slowly but surely, at the expense of the dregs of society, the population in New Philadelphia is rising.
Who will be the next contestants in the Arena? Will they manage to win and regain what they lost? Tune in next week, and find out!

How it will work:
Each player's character will have to have done something worthy of imprisonment. This is supposed to be normal society rebuilding, not something despotic. No jaywalkers; these people should deserve what they're going to go through.
Each character will start out behind the scenes at the Arena, where they will be transformed into a curvy competitor. If you want anything in particular regarding this tf, please let me know beforehand.

Each player will be put into fights, and depending on how well they do, they will win or lose. 5 wins means they can go back to being a man... but 2 losses means they're stuck for good. Players can fight other players or GM controlled fighters. After a character is out of the Arena either due to winning or losing, the RP shall continue! Each contestant is followed by the media for at least a few months to find out just how she is going to cope.

Stats
As part of your character, you will need the following stats to make the fighting fair and balanced. These are all things that would be unaffected by your character's new form (well, hopefully).

Endurance This indicates how many hits you can take before you go down.
Agility This influences how well you grapple and dodge.
Speed This influences how fast you can strike your opponent, or how fast you can disengage.
Guile This influences how well you can feint to create an opening, or create a distraction to get out of trouble.

Everyone starts with 3 points in Endurance, and splits 5 points between all four stats.

Tradeoffs
Fights will work as follows:
Opponent 1 makes a post, attempting to do something. Depending on the action, it should fall under one of the three categories. If it could fall under two, then just notate which stat you use at the end of the post OOCly.
Opponent 2 makes a post, attempting to do something. Same rules apply.
GM makes a post responding to both, indicating the outcome based on which action won out. The opponent that lost the tradeoff loses one point of Endurance. In the case of a tie, no one loses Endurance.

If a player is fighting a GM controlled fighter, then the opponent and GM posts will happen at the same time.

Strategy
Each time a player attempts a fighting maneuver, the GM rolls a d6 to find out how well they did. If their score beats their opponent's score, they win.
Agility gets +1 against Guile
Speed gets +1 against Agility
Guile gets +1 against Speed
